Trip Overview

The average train between Nottingham and Maidenhead takes 2h 44m and the fastest train takes 2h 17m. There is an hourly train service from Nottingham to Maidenhead.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.

Nottingham to Maidenhead train times

Trains run hourly between Nottingham and Maidenhead. The earliest departure is at 5:14 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Nottingham is at 9:42 PM which arrives into Maidenhead at 1:30 AM. All services require a transfer at London St Pancras International and take an average of 2h 44m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

What companies run services between Nottingham, England and Maidenhead, England?

East Midlands Railways operates a train from Nottingham to London St Pancras Intl hourly. Tickets cost £60–95 and the journey takes 1h 43m.
